WebSep 22, 2016 · Aneuploidy involving chromosome 17, usually with increased copies (polysomy), is seen in approximately one third of breast cancers (range, approximately 10% to 50%, depending on which tumors are assessed and which criteria are applied). The copy number can vary, and tumors are often grouped as low ploidy (three to four copies) or … WebThere are many different microduplications that can occur on chromosome 17, but 17q12 duplication syndrome is caused by a duplication of a specific ~1.4Mb region on the long arm (“q arm”) of chromosome 17 at position 12 (one-two). The most common test used to identify the duplication is called a chromosomal microarray (CMA).
